Is there a way that I can open up Google Maps and have a list of places I go to often? I know about the search and all that, and I know it remembers places you look up. Its just a pain to have to start typing to bring it up.

If I'm at a new place, and I wanna get directions home, I'd like to be able to open the app and click on a link called HOME, and that will navigate me right home.

I found a way to add locations to the home screen, and then add them to a folder. Thats not a bad solution, but I can't figure out how to name the folder. It's just called folder, and I can't figure out how to edit the name. In the end, I don't want 10 or 15 locations all over my home screen. I like something organized. Inside or outside of Google maps is really not a matter.

Any thoughts? Thanks so much guys and gals

To change the name of the folder, open the folder, long press on the Folder name at the top,
it will bring up a box to change the name.

Not sure about putting locations in google maps directly from your droid.
But you can create a map in google maps, with your locations, on your pc
and save it to your my maps on the pc. Then in google maps on your droid,
hit menu, layers, more layers, my maps and it should show the map you created.

The only thing I could figure out was to enter "home" into my contacts. Then enter my home address for that contact. If I go into my contacts now I scroll to 'home' and click the 'navigate' button and it launches the google maps.

I too wish there was a "Favorites" section in google maps. How could they have overlooked this?

Long press your home screen. Select Shortcuts. Select Directions. You'll then enter your home address or whatever destination you'd like to use over and over. You can give it a nickname like 'Home'. Then give it an icon and it will be set on your home screen. Click on it and it will automatically give you directions to that location from your current location. :)

I also like the option of going to a desktop computer>google maps>my maps and set up your favorite locations onto your map. Then go to maps on the Droid and turn on your "my maps" layer which will bring up push pins of these favorite locations which you can easily click to navigate to.
